Removing statues - Racism, values, anachronism and “hiding from history”

A new article explores the nature of history, and the preservation and removal of public statues from an ethical perspective.

In the thought piece, now available on Medium, Dr Jamie Dow responds to the recent removal of colonial statues and proposes a critical perspective in assessing their value:

“We will be able to see more clearly how to think about what statues to erect and retain in public spaces, and what other subtler strategies might be available in using statuary to get people to think more deeply about our troubled history.”
